o/blockdev: add options support

Allow passing options to Open(). This resolves a TODO left from when
blockdev was initially implemented and is now needed as Linux 6.12
rejects opening mounted block devices read-write, so we needed at least
a read-only option.

I also implemented the two options mentioned in the now-removed TODO
even though we're not using them yet.

These options are implemented generically to facilitate their use in
cross-platform code. Unsupported options are rejected at runtime. This
is similar to how Go's own stdlib does this.

Monogon Monorepo

This is the main repository containing the source code for the Monogon Platform.

This is pre-release software - take a look, and check back later! In the meantime, join us on Matrix (#monogon-os-community:matrix.org) or Discord.

Environment

Our build environment is self-contained and requires only minimal host dependencies:

  • A Linux machine or VM.
  • Bazelisk >= v1.15.0 (or a working Nix environment).
  • A reasonably recent kernel with user namespaces enabled.
  • Working KVM with access to /dev/kvm (if you want to run tests).

Our docs assume that Bazelisk is available as bazel on your PATH.

Refer to SETUP.md for detailed instructions.
